技术文摘
CSS里的版式与字体样式
CSS里的版式与字体样式
在网页设计中,CSS(层叠样式表)扮演着至关重要的角色,其中版式与字体样式的设置更是直接影响着用户的视觉体验和阅读感受。
版式设计关乎网页内容的布局与排列。通过CSS,我们可以轻松控制元素的位置、间距和对齐方式。例如,使用“display”属性可以定义元素是块级元素还是内联元素,从而决定它们在页面上的显示方式。块级元素会独占一行,而内联元素则可以与其他元素在同一行显示。合理运用这一属性,能够让网页的布局更加清晰、有序。
“margin”和“padding”属性也是版式设计中常用的工具。“margin”用于控制元素与其他元素之间的外边距,而“padding”则用于设置元素内部内容与边框之间的内边距。通过调整这两个属性的值,我们可以精确地控制元素之间的间距,避免内容过于拥挤或松散。
除了版式,字体样式的设置同样不容忽视。CSS提供了丰富的属性来美化网页中的文字。首先是“font-family”属性,它允许我们指定文本所使用的字体。为了确保在不同的浏览器和设备上都能正常显示,我们通常会设置多种备选字体。
“font-size”属性用于控制字体的大小,可以使用像素、百分比等单位来表示。合适的字体大小能够提高文本的可读性,避免用户阅读时产生视觉疲劳。
“font-weight”属性可以设置字体的粗细,常见的值有“normal”(正常)和“bold”(加粗)。“font-style”属性还能让文本呈现出斜体等不同的风格。
颜色也是字体样式的重要组成部分。通过“color”属性,我们可以为文本选择合适的颜色,使其与网页的整体风格相匹配。
在CSS中,版式与字体样式的合理运用是打造优秀网页设计的关键。只有精心调整每一个细节,才能为用户提供舒适、美观的浏览体验,让网页在众多的网站中脱颖而出。
- 基于.net core 自带 DI 框架的延迟加载功能实现
- React 中 useEffect 的四种用法解析
- Vue3 中 base64 加密的两种方法示例
- ASP.NET Core 7 Razor Pages 项目在 IIS 中的发布流程详解
- 基于 Vue3 和 ElementUI Plus 实现多文件接口上传功能
- JS 数组合并的常见方法若干
- ASP.NET Core 中基于用户等级的授权方式
- 使用 React 实现记录拖动排序
- .net core 借助 PdfSharpCore 操作 PDF 实例指南
- Visual Studio 2022 MAUI NU1105 (NETSDK1005) 问题处理全纪录
- 解决 html2canvas 截图不全的方法
- .Net 7 中 Query 绑定到数组的详细解析
- .Net 中执行 SQL 存储过程的易用轻量工具剖析
- .NET 6.0 的 Middleware 中间件定制全攻略
- .NET6 借助 ImageSharp 为图片添加水印